What is The Thinning (2016)?
Directed by Michael Gallagher, The Thinning stars Logan Paul and Peyton List. The story is set in a future where Earth’s resources are nearly depleted. To control the population, the United Nations dictates that every nation must reduce its citizenry by 5% annually. Available for digital rental or purchase
In the United States, this is executed through "The Thinning"—a high-stakes standardized test administered to students. Those who fail are executed.
